High volume is always a big for echo cancellation. The problem is that the
signal reaches saturation and therefore reduce the effectiveness of the
detection/convergence. If your existing echo cancellation can not handle it,
you might want to try a different algorithm for echo cancellation. Try the
PBXMate to see it resolves the problem in your case.

How I can increase the voice volume in the analogue line (at dahdi port)
without getting a problems in the entered digits (when using Background
function)?
I got to know previously that it is possible to increase the gain at hardware
and not software, this is better to avoid getting a problems. But where? I am
using DAHDI 2.4 and another machine has DAHDI 2.6
Using txgain and rxgain from chan_dahdi.conf will not help, it will increase
the voice volume but with the following problems:
1) Suddenly the call will be disconnected while we are talking.
2) When calling the Asterisk box and we entered the digits, it is failing to
collect it (sometime does not collect it correctly and sometime it collects the
digit duplicated).
3) Echo problem.
So I need to know how to increase the voice volume from another place?
